Description

Heading to a cheerleading competition in Cove City, junior cheerleader Kirsty and her best friend, Rachel, are challenged to save the competition when Carmen the Cheerleading Fairy's magical objects are stolen by the nefarious Jack Frost.

Quick Summary

If you're looking for a quick, fun read that mixes cheerleading excitement with a sprinkle of magic, this is the one. Kirsty and Rachel, two junior cheerleaders, get pulled into a secret fairy mission when Jack Frost swipes Carmen's magical cheerleading items right before a big competition, and they have to race against the clock to get them back. The story feels like a friendly adventure where teamwork and a can-do attitude save the day, and kids who love sports or fairy tales will find plenty to smile about.
